About Hualong Bai
Hualong Bai is a scholar working on Emergency Medical Services, Biomaterials and Pulmonary and Respiratory Medicine, having authored 82 papers that have together received 1.2k indexed citations. Recurring topics across this work include Central Venous Catheters and Hemodialysis (19 papers), Aortic aneurysm repair treatments (17 papers), Infectious Aortic and Vascular Conditions (16 papers), Electrospun Nanofibers in Biomedical Applications (15 papers), Cardiac and Coronary Surgery Techniques (13 papers), Vascular Procedures and Complications (13 papers), Aortic Disease and Treatment Approaches (12 papers) and Vascular Malformations Diagnosis and Treatment (11 papers). The work is most often cited by research in Emergency Medical Services (326 citations), Biomaterials (306 citations) and Rehabilitation (99 citations). Hualong Bai has collaborated with scholars based in China, United States and Japan. Frequent co-authors include Alan Dardik, Shunbo Wei, Peng Sun, Haidi Hu, Wang Wang, Trenton R. Foster, Takuya Hashimoto, Ying Xing, Roland Assi and Clinton D. Protack. Their work appears in journals such as Annals of Vascular Surgery, Arteriosclerosis Thrombosis and Vascular Biology, Biomedicine & Pharmacotherapy, Journal of Vascular Surgery and Journal of Visualized Experiments.
